Enhanced Interactive Performance of Zoom-In/Out Gestures Using Electrostatic Tactile Feedback on Touchscreens
The Computer Journal ( IF 1.4 ) Pub Date : 2020-06-08 , DOI: 10.1093/comjnl/bxaa026
Qinglong Wang 1 , Xiaoying Sun 1 , Dekun Cao 1 , Guohong Liu 1
Affiliation  

Tactile feedback added to touchscreens provides users with a high-quality interactive experience. The effect of tactile feedback on typical interaction gestures requires to be evaluated. With a custom-designed electrostatic tactile feedback device, we explore the effects of tactile feedback on zoom-in/out gestures and determine the issues satisfied by the relationship between completion time (CT) and index of difficulty (ID). Specifically, we compare the effect of electrostatic tactile feedback on the efficiency and accuracy of zoom-in/out gestures in three conditions, that is, no tactile feedback, linearly increasing tactile feedback force over operation process, and tactile feedback only in a target area. Then, we study the relationship between CT and ID with tactile feedback added to the target area. Results of experimental data from 12 participants show that tactile feedback added only to a target area can significantly increase operational efficiency and accuracy of zoom-in/out gestures. Furthermore, the relationship between CT and ID agrees well with Fitts’ law, and the correlation coefficient is larger than 0.9.

使用触摸屏上的静电触觉反馈增强了放大/缩小手势的交互性能

添加到触摸屏的触觉反馈为用户提供了高质量的交互体验。需要评估触觉反馈对典型交互手势的影响。使用定制设计的静电触觉反馈设备,我们探索了触觉反馈对放大/缩小手势的影响,并确定了完成时间(CT)和难度指数(ID)之间的关系所满足的问题。具体而言,我们比较了三种情况下静电触觉反馈对放大/缩小手势的效率和准确性的影响,即没有触觉反馈,在整个操作过程中线性增加触觉反馈力以及仅在目标区域内的触觉反馈。然后,我们通过将触觉反馈添加到目标区域来研究CT和ID之间的关系。来自12位参与者的实验数据结果表明,仅将触觉反馈添加到目标区域可以显着提高操作效率和放大/缩小手势的准确性。此外,CT和ID之间的关系与Fitts定律非常吻合,相关系数大于0.9。
